Former Lord Mayor of Dublin, Christy Burke has claimed that snobbery from local authorities is a major factor in blocking a more even spread of homeless accommodation.
Dublin 1 has 20 times the national average of people in emergency accommodation while some city suburbs like Terenure, Howth and Ballinteer have none at all.
Independent Councillor for Cabra and Glasnevin, Cieran Perry joins the programme to discuss.
